Responsibilities
- Craft & execute innovative and tactical plans that deliver against and the overarching brand and business objectives
- Negotiate & execute buys - collaborate with vendors to develop test and learn opportunities
- Allocate, adjust, and monitor schedules to ensure delivery to client goals/network guarantees.
- Provide tracking reports and post-buy delivery analyses on quarterly and annual bases
- Fulfill client requests, collect data and information regarding TV ratings and industry trends
- Register budgets, email specs, analyze plans, call in mix revisions and optimizations
- Develop of Creative rotation sheet for digital delivered buys
- Coordinate with Platform Logistics for digital campaign execution
- Evaluate and assess vendors using proprietary research tools and industry knowledge
- Participate or lead campaign activation and provide client updates on campaign status
Qualifications
This role is the day‐to‐day steward on the business and is on the front lines of developing and activating both tactical and custom Video recommendations to meet our clients’ goals. You are video savvy, curious about unique emerging opportunities and prepared to provide a point‐of‐view, recommendation, and optimization recommendations based on campaign performance. In addition, you are the primary contributor to the development of the Associates guiding them through the fundamentals of the buying process (inclusive of partner evaluation, negotiation, reporting, optimization, insight generation, billing, etc.), while also being a key touchpoint to stakeholders across the organization and the client for day-to-day management and support.
- Minimum of 1+ years of industry experience
- Knowledge of the linear TV and OLV spaces
- Experience in DDS & Prisma (or similar system) managing linear TV & Digital inventory
- Comfort with basic media math - Ability to train/manage Assistant/Jr. Associate level
- Microsoft office, especially Excel
- Ability to multitask and work as part of a team
